MEET OUR SENIOR PASTOR
Reverend Dr. Joseph D. Turner
In April 2018, Rev. Dr. Joseph D. Turner became the newly elected Pastor of Matthews Memorial Baptist Church in Washington, DC. Dr. Turner is a visionary, who proclaims God’s word and develops congregational health through family, group and individual Christian counseling, and publishing of related audio and written materials.
